SIOUX FALLS - The April preliminary winter wheat price in South Dakota is down a penny from last month but up more than a dollar from a year ago.

The U.S. Department of Agriculture reports that the price of $7.30 per bushel is down 1 cent from last month but up $1.13 from last April. The spring wheat price of $7.80 is 17 cents lower than last month and 33 cents lower than April.

The April soybean price of $13.90 per bushel is 50 cents lower than last month but 20 cents higher than last year.

Corn, at $6.45 per bushel, is down 59 cents from last month but up 38 cents from last year.

Sunflowers at $24 per hundredweight are down 40 cents from last month and down $3.30 from last year.
